How they compare

Germany currently reports 45.3% against 41.1% in Colombia, a difference of 4.2%.

That makes Germany's figure about 1.1 times Colombia's.

Across all 13 years both countries report, Germany has been ahead every year.

Colombia ranks 12th and Germany ranks 10th of 174 countries.

Marine protected areas are regions of intertidal or sub-tidal land and associated water, flora and fauna, and cultural and historical features that have been legally or effectively reserved for protection.
